Renewable energy is becoming increasingly popular due to its numerous advantages over non-renewable sources. With the advancement of technology, solar generators have become an excellent option for people who want to reduce their reliance on fossil fuels and save money on expensive electricity bills. A solar generator converts sunlight into electrical energy, which can be used to run various appliances and devices.

The solar generator comprises solar panels, a battery bank, an inverter, and other components. The solar panels capture solar energy and convert it into direct current (DC) electricity, which is stored in the battery bank. The inverter converts the DC power to alternating current (AC) electricity, which can be used to power appliances and devices. Solar generators are convenient, portable, and easy to use. They can be used for camping, outdoor events, or emergency backup power, making them a versatile energy option.

In conclusion, solar generators are an eco-friendly, sustainable alternative to traditional power sources. They offer a reliable source of power and can help individuals and businesses save money on energy costs. As more people become aware of the benefits of renewable energy, solar generators are likely to become even more popular.

Frequently asked questions about Solar Generator:

How does a solar generator work?

A solar generator is a device that converts solar energy into electrical energy. It is made up of a solar panel, a battery bank, and an inverter. The solar panel captures the energy from the sun and converts it into direct current (DC) electricity. This electricity is then stored in the battery bank. When you need to use the electricity, the inverter converts the DC electricity into alternating current (AC) electricity that can be used to power appliances and devices.

The solar panel is the main component of the solar generator. It consists of a series of photovoltaic cells that can convert sunlight into electricity. When the sun shines on the cells, they produce an electric current. This current is then directed to the battery bank where it is stored for later use. The size and number of solar panels in a solar generator will depend on how much electrical power you need to generate.

The battery bank stores the electricity generated by the solar panel. It also acts as a buffer, supplying electricity to your appliances when it is dark or the sun is not shining. The battery bank can be made up of one or more batteries depending on your requirements. The type and size of batteries you choose will also depend on your energy needs.

The inverter is the final component of the solar generator. It converts the direct current (DC) electricity stored in the battery bank into alternating current (AC) electricity that can be used to power your appliances. The inverter works by taking the DC electricity and converting it into a high frequency AC waveform that can be used by your appliances.

In order to maintain the longevity of the solar generator, it is important to ensure that it is well-maintained. Regular cleaning of the solar panels is important to ensure that they are able to capture as much sunlight as possible. It is also important to maintain the battery bank by regularly checking the charge levels and replacing batteries when they reach the end of their useful life.

In conclusion, solar generators are an excellent solution for generating electricity in areas with no access to the grid. They are easy to use, require minimal maintenance, and offer a sustainable source of energy. Whether you need power for camping, outdoor activities, or during a power outage, a solar generator is a reliable and efficient solution.

How long does it take to recharge a solar generator?

Solar generators are becoming increasingly popular among households and businesses alike as a reliable and eco-friendly power source alternative. These devices are designed to capture solar energy using photovoltaic panels, which then gets stored in built-in batteries for future use. One of the most common questions people ask before investing in one is how long does it take to recharge a solar generator?

The recharge time for a solar generator usually depends on its battery capacity, the size and number of solar panels included to charge the battery, and the level of sunlight. Most portable solar generators take between 6 and 8 hours of direct sunlight to recharge fully. However, this can vary based on the weather, with cloudy or overcast days taking longer.

It's important to note that solar generators can also be charged using the AC outlet by plugging them into the wall, just like traditional generators. This method typically takes 6 to 8 hours for most models but updated versions like the Goal Zero Yeti can recharge fully in as little as 2 to 3 hours.

Another factor that determines solar generator recharge time is the type of battery included. Lead-acid batteries are the most commonly used, but they can take longer to charge fully. Newer models use lithium-ion batteries that recharge much quicker, in as little as 2 to 3 hours.

The size of solar panels also plays a big role in how fast solar generators recharge. The bigger the panels, the more sunlight they can capture and convert into electricity. Systems with larger panels can recharge fully in as little as 4 hours in direct sunlight.

To summarize, the recharge time for solar generators varies depending on several factors, such as:

- The battery capacity
- The type of battery
- The size and number of solar panels included
- The level of sunlight

Ensuring that your solar generator recharges efficiently not only extends its life but also provides a reliable source of power for your device. Knowing the necessary information about the recharge time empowers anyone to pick the right solar generator that fits their power needs.

What is the lifespan of a solar generator?

A solar generator is a device that uses solar energy to generate electricity. It usually consists of a solar panel, a battery, an inverter, and other components that enable it to store and produce electricity. The lifespan of a solar generator depends on several factors, including the quality of the components, usage patterns, and maintenance.

The most critical component of a solar generator is the battery, which is responsible for storing the electricity generated by the solar panel. The battery's lifespan is determined by the number of charge and discharge cycles it undergoes. A typical lead-acid battery has a lifespan of about three to five years, while lithium-ion batteries can last for more than a decade. The lifespan of the battery can be extended by using it within its recommended capacity, avoiding overcharging or discharging, and storing it at the proper temperature.

Another factor that affects the lifespan of a solar generator is the quality of the components. A high-quality solar panel, inverter, charge controller, and other components can last for many years with proper maintenance. However, cheap or poorly made components can fail quickly, compromising the performance and lifespan of the whole system.

The usage pattern also plays a vital role in determining the lifespan of a solar generator. The more frequently the system is used, the more wear and tear it will experience. If the system is used to power high-energy consuming appliances, such as refrigerators or air conditioners, the battery will discharge faster, reducing its lifespan.

Maintenance is another essential aspect of prolonging the lifespan of a solar generator. Regular maintenance, such as cleaning the solar panels, checking the battery's charge level, and replacing damaged components, can extend the system's lifespan. Neglecting the system can lead to reduced efficiency, partial or complete failure of components, and ultimately, the breakdown of the entire system.

In conclusion, the lifespan of a solar generator depends on several factors, including battery type, quality of components, usage patterns, and maintenance. By choosing high-quality components, using the system within its recommended capacity, and performing regular maintenance, one can prolong the system's lifespan significantly. Proper care and maintenance can ensure that a solar generator provides clean and reliable energy for many years, making it a valuable investment for any household or business.

Can you connect a solar generator to the grid?

A solar generator is a renewable energy source that converts sunlight into electrical energy. It is a practical solution for people who live off-grid but want to have access to electricity. However, some people may wonder whether they can connect their solar generator to the grid. The answer is yes, but there are certain conditions that need to be met.

Firstly, it is important to note that connecting a solar generator to the grid is not a simple process. It requires the installation of a special inverter that is capable of converting the DC power produced by the solar generator into AC power that can be used by the grid. Additionally, the inverter must be compliant with the regulations set by the local utility company.

Secondly, depending on where you live, there may be regulations which prevent you from connecting your solar generator to the grid. It is important to check with your local utility company to find out about their policies and guidelines. If you are allowed to connect to the grid, you may need to obtain a permit and go through an inspection process.

Thirdly, the amount of power you can export to the grid may be limited. Some utility companies have restrictions on how much renewable energy can be fed into the grid. This is to ensure that the power grid remains stable and reliable. If you generate more energy than you can export, it will be wasted, and you may not be able to get credit for it.

Fourthly, connecting your solar generator to the grid can be beneficial for you. It can help offset your energy bills and earn you money. It is because you will be able to feed excess power into the grid, and the utility company will pay you for it. This method is known as “net metering.”

In conclusion, connecting a solar generator to the grid is possible, but it requires special equipment, local regulations, permits, and inspections. It is important to check with your local utility company for their policies and restrictions. Nonetheless, if connected, a solar generator can help offset your energy bills, earn money for excess power exported and reduce your reliance on fossil fuels.

How does a solar generator compare to other renewable energy sources?

A solar generator is a portable device that utilizes solar energy to generate electricity. It is a viable renewable energy source that is gaining popularity due to its ease of use and eco-friendliness. Along with solar power, other renewable energy sources include wind, hydro, and geothermal power. In this article, we'll compare a solar generator to the other renewable energy sources.

Wind power is another renewable energy source that is gaining popularity. Similar to solar power, wind turbines generate electricity without releasing any harmful emissions. One advantage of wind power is that it can be generated even on cloudy days or in the winter when solar energy may be scarce. However, wind power requires larger, stationary turbines that can be costly to install and maintain.

Hydro power is another renewable energy source that utilizes the power of running water to generate electricity. Unlike solar generators, hydro power requires a large dam or body of water to generate significant amounts of electricity. Hydro power can be reliable and consistent, but it can also have a significant environmental impact on the local ecosystem where the dam is built.

Geothermal power is a renewable energy source that utilizes the Earth's natural heat to generate electricity. Geo-thermal power plants are usually located near areas with naturally occurring hot springs or magma reserves. While geothermal power can be a consistent and reliable source of energy, it is not as widely available as solar or wind power. Additionally, geothermal power plants can be complex and expensive to install and maintain.

Compared to other renewable energy sources, solar generators are relatively easy to install and maintain. They do not require large-scale infrastructure and can be used in remote areas where access to traditional power sources may be limited. Additionally, solar generators produce virtually no emissions and are a sustainable source of energy. However, the amount of energy that can be generated by a solar generator is limited by the amount of available sunlight, making it less reliable than other renewable energy sources.

In conclusion, solar generators have several advantages compared to other renewable energy sources. They are portable, easy to maintain, and do not require large-scale infrastructure. However, the amount of energy they generate is dependent on the amount of available sunlight, making them less reliable compared to hydro or geothermal power. Despite these limitations, solar power remains a sustainable and eco-friendly source of renewable energy that will continue to play an important role in the transition to a greener world.
